The Determination of and QCD Sum Rules in Hqet
Abstract
I review recent developments in Heavy Quark Effective Theory (HQET) that lead to an almost model--independent determination of the element of the Cabibbo--Kobayashi--Maskawa matrix from exclusive semileptonic decays. In particular, I compare the theoretical uncertainties in the and the decay modes. I discuss the applications of QCD sum rules within HQET to semileptonic heavy meson decays and give predictions for the form factors measurable in decays.
